george MaCdonald<br />

1824 – 1905, scottish<br />

“One of the most remarkable writers of the<br />

nineteenth century.” —w. h. auden<br />

The Complete Fairy Tales<br />

Edited with an Introduction and Notes by<br />

U. C. Knoepflmacher<br />

Admired by his contemporaries including<br />

Lewis Carroll and an inspiration for<br />

twentieth-century writers such as C. S.<br />

Lewis and J. R. R. Tolkien, MacDonald’s<br />

fairy tales allude to familiar tales<br />

but—employing paradox, play, and<br />

nonsense—are profoundly experimental<br />

and delight<strong>full</strong>y subversive. This edition<br />

brings together all eleven of MacDonald’s<br />

fairy stories, including “The Light<br />

Princess” and “The Golden Key” as well as<br />

his essay “The Fantastic Imagination.”<br />

352 pp. 978-0-14-043737-9 $16.00<br />

niCColò MaChiavelli<br />

1469 – 1527, Florentine<br />

The Portable Machiavelli<br />

Edited with an Introduction by<br />

Peter Bondanella and Mark Musa<br />

This essential collection of Machiavelli’s<br />

writings brings together the complete texts<br />

of The Prince, Belfagor, and Castruccio<br />

Castracani, as well as an abridged version<br />

of The Discourses, private letters, and<br />

selections from his The Art of War.<br />

576 pp. 978-0-14-015092-6 $18.00<br />

The Discourses<br />

Edited with an Introduction by Bernard<br />

Crick with Revisions by Brian Richardson<br />

and Translated by Leslie J. Walker<br />

Machiavelli examines the glorious<br />

republican past of Rome. In contrast<br />

with The Prince, this unfinished work<br />

upholds the Republic as the best and most<br />

enduring style of government.<br />

544 pp. 978-0-14-044428-5 $14.00<br />
